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77441164471 10509135 69
28 7823433
28 7823433
539018 3235 3631334
All about undefined
Interested in learning more?
28 7823433
539018 3235 3631334
See more
773429 89831905041
269 719 8857 06
See more
11423114 66460
900 047846 880629
See more